What are the responsibilities and job description for the Specialist I, Teacher Incentive Allotment position at Region 7 ESC?
Job Summary: Provide professional development and technical assistance to school personnel to meet district needs regarding coordination and implementation of the Teacher Incentive Allotment. A deep understanding of data collection and various types of assessment is preferred.
Qualifications:
Education/Training:
Bachelor Degree or required license
Prefer Master Degree in related field

Experience:
At least 10 years of related experience.
Prefer central office or campus-level administrative experience.
Knowledge / Skills:
Ability to build, develop and inspire teams
Task execution (result oriented)
Build and cultivate relationships
Excellent communication
Financial knowledge
Broad knowledge of Teacher Incentive Allotment
Knowledge of different types of assessments, when those would be used, and how they correspond to TIA
Mental Demands/Physical Demands/Environmental Factors:
Must be able to maintain emotional control under stress
Work with frequent interruptions; irregular hours
Frequent regional travel; occasional statewide travel
Major Responsibilities and Duties:
- Plan and implement services to schools applying for and implementing the Teacher Incentive Allotment
- Work collaboratively with ESC 7 center directors and their staff in planning and implementing services
- Partner with TEA, other ESCs, and state and national agencies, as appropriate, to support TIA schools
- Routinely monitor the TIA webpage
- Develop district communications with TIA schools and keep communications up-to-date
- Analyze program evaluation data and conduct a comprehensive needs assessment for ongoing program planning and improvement
- Participate in formal and informal professional development activities based on needs assessment data, job descriptions, performance evaluation, and job goals
- Regular and reliable attendance.
- Other duties as assigned.
